I'm assuming the GB7 Hipshot Xtender model works best? I don't plan on buying a new bass anytime soon :p
Yes. The Gotoh GB7 tuner is the model that goes on the USA Spectors. I learned a long time ago and would assume this hasn't changed... that the tuners on Korean-Made Spectors are more Gotoh copies than Schaller Copies. Schallers have narrower shafts. So you can't put Gotoh's on your Euro Spectors or the original NS-2A Korean models (because those came with Schallers).
You can check with PJ Rubal ([email protected]) but I am pretty sure this is the model you'd need.
I hear you on the new bass thing... I simply said that to let you know that SPECTORs are good with Hipshot X-tender Detuners since they can be ordered with them from the factory.

I was unaware of this option! Is a coat of epoxy something basic or special?

My luthier used a boat epoxy... what you'd seal a wood boat with. I have also heard of luthiers applying super-glue. Not literally, but the same expoxy compounds found in it. The application is VERY tricky. But if done right it'll seal and protect your neck and it does brighten the tone. I love the effect it had on my fretless Spector.
